Potential Drawbacks and Concerns
Potential drawbacks and concerns surrounding the four-day work week are also actively discussed on Reddit, reflecting a nuanced understanding of the challenges associated with this model. One of the primary concerns is the intensity of the 10-hour workdays. Some users express apprehension about the physical and mental toll of working longer hours each day, particularly in demanding or high-pressure jobs. The extended hours can lead to fatigue, burnout, and reduced concentration, potentially negating the benefits of the extra day off. Another concern is the potential impact on work-life balance for individuals with caregiving responsibilities or other personal commitments. The longer workdays may make it more difficult to manage childcare, elder care, or other family obligations. Scheduling conflicts and reduced availability for personal appointments can also pose challenges. Furthermore, some Reddit users worry about the potential for reduced customer service or accessibility in industries that require round-the-clock support. Ensuring adequate staffing and coverage throughout the week can be a logistical hurdle for businesses implementing the four-day work week. It is crucial to address these concerns and implement strategies to mitigate the potential drawbacks to ensure the successful adoption of this work model.

Industries Where It May Be Challenging
Industries where it may be challenging to implement a four-day work week often face unique constraints that require careful consideration. Reddit users frequently discuss the potential difficulties in sectors such as healthcare, where round-the-clock patient care is essential. The need for continuous staffing and coverage can make it difficult to compress work schedules without compromising patient safety or quality of care. Retail and hospitality industries also present challenges, particularly in businesses with fluctuating customer demand. Ensuring adequate staffing during peak hours and maintaining consistent service levels can be difficult with a reduced work week. Additionally, industries with complex supply chains or global operations may face logistical hurdles in coordinating schedules and maintaining seamless operations. The longer workdays may also pose challenges for employees in physically demanding jobs or those that require prolonged periods of concentration. It is important to acknowledge these challenges and explore potential solutions, such as flexible scheduling, job sharing, or increased automation, to mitigate the potential drawbacks. A thorough assessment of the specific needs and constraints of each industry is crucial for determining the feasibility and optimal implementation of the four-day work week.
